Six Health Benefits of Using Hot Tubs

Hot tubs provide a relaxing and a warm water environment. They contain massaging jets and buoyancy making them a perfect tool for many kinds of therapy. Soaking in a hot tub comes with so many health benefits such as relieving stress, improving sleep and reduces chronic pain. Below are some of the benefits of using the hot tub that you might know.

It reduces stress and anxiety

Soaking in a hot tub is a better way to stimulate the release of endorphin in the body. Therapeutic massage relieves muscle soreness while the heat increases the flow of blood. In this era, stress has become a serious issue among many people due to our overworked culture. Stress causes severe, serious health problems such as a headache, muscle tension, fatigue, soreness, and depression. If stress continues for a long time without being treated, it can lead to severe health issues. And so, ensure that you make use of hot tub to ease anxiety and stress.

It improves your skin

What many people do not know is that soaking in the hot tub improves the appearance of your skin. Having a healthier and a young looking skin increases your self-esteem. As such, it is advisable that you use hot tub often to enhance your skin. As I mentioned before, using hot tub regularly reduces stress and anxiety. Stress is a major cause of premature ageing. Increased circulation of blood in the hot tub enables the blood to deliver vital oxygen and nutrients to the skin. This improves your skin giving it a healthy and youthful look.

Improves sleep

Having enough sleep is crucial for every human being. Lack of enough sleep can lead to serious medical problems such as depression and fatigue. This will make you not to perform your daily activities properly. When your body feels cold, your normal sleeping patterns can be disrupted.When your body feels warm, you tend to fall asleep faster and sleep without being disrupted. Therefore, to improve your sleep, ensure that you soak in the hot tub before going to bed.

It reduces arthritis and chronic pain

Spending some time in the hot tub usually provide so much relief. The buoyancy from the bubbles will make you feel your weight disappear. Also, the blood circulation increases with heat thus making tightened muscles relax.
